DeWayne Leon Brooks

DeWayne Leon Brooks, 69, of rural Wabash, Indiana, died at  5:30 am, Thursday, October  13, 2016 at Lutheran Hospital in Fort Wayne.  He was born June 2, 1947 in Wabash, to James E. and Anna Belle  (Ridenour) Brooks.

DeWayne was a Southwood High School graduate.  He  was a US Army veteran, and served in the Wolfhound Unit during the Vietnam War.  DeWayne received a purple heart and four bronze stars during his service.  He worked at General Tire in Wabash.  He was a member of the Wabash American Legion.  He enjoyed hunting, fishing, trapping, and taxidermy. 

He is survived by three children, DeWayne Leon (Tabitha Rogers) Brooks II of Macy, Indiana, Jeremy (Tammy Fipps) Brooks of Wabash, and Michelle Ricardez of Cincinnati, Ohio; ten grandchildren, two great grandchildren and his companion, Beverly Kelley of Wabash.  He was preceded in death by his parents and three brothers.

Funeral services will be 10:00 am Tuesday, October 18, 2016 at Grandstaff-Hentgen Funeral Service, 1241 Manchester Avenue, Wabash, officiated by David Phillips.  Burial will be in Friends Cemetery, Wabash.  Friends may call4-8pm Monday, at the funeral home.

Preferred memorial is Vietnam Veterans Association.
